WebAug 19, 2024 · If you want your mulch to spread two times thicker than previous, you will need to order twice the volume. Most bags of mulch come in 2 cubic foot volume, however some can be larger or smaller. 1 cubic yard equals 27 cubic feet, therefore 1 cubic yard equals 13.5 bags of mulch (2 ft3/bag). WebDec 2, 2024 · Buying mulch in bulk costs homeowners between $15 and $65 per cubic yard in delivery charges. However, the larger the amount of mulch you buy, the less you end up paying per yard. For example, while getting one cubic yard of mulch delivered costs around $60, getting two to five cubic yards will cost $40 per yard while getting 11 or more yards ...
